论文摘要
随着仪器仪表工业的不断发展和记录仪表对智能化、虚拟化、网络化的需求,将嵌入式芯片用于工业控制现场的记录仪表是必然的。新一代的嵌入式芯片不仅处理速度远远大于普通单片机,而且丰富的外围电路也大幅度缩短了产品的开发周期。本文主要研究嵌入式系统在数字记录仪中的应用。在调查数字记录仪的现状与发展趋势的基础上,采用嵌入式ARM芯片LPC2292为核心处理器,构建数字记录仪的系统构架。主要分为数字记录仪的硬件系统与软件系统,具体包括数据采集、数据处理、数据存储、人机交互等模块。本文采用μC/OS-Ⅱ为实时操作系统,以ADS1.2为软件开发工具,编写针对各种硬件模块的软件作为应用子程序,被μC/OS-Ⅱ来调用,以实现数字记录仪的功能。本文的主要工作为:1.调查了记录仪的现关与发展趋势,分析嵌入式技术应用于数字记录仪的特点,寻找一种合适的设计方案。2.数字记录仪系统结构框架的设计,包括记录仪硬件系统结构的设计和记录仪软件系统结构的设计。3.数字记录仪硬件电路设计,绘制数字记录仪电路图,焊电路板,调试电路。4.研究μC/OS-Ⅱ实时操作系统的内核结构,为μC/OS-Ⅱ在Phillips的LPC2292嵌入式MCU上的移植作理论准备。5.开展具体的移植工作,包括改写OSCPU.H,OSCPUA.ASM和OSCPRC.C等三个头文件,构建嵌入式软件开发平台。6.分析数字记录仪的功能,设计相应的应用软件模块。
论文目录
中文摘要Abstract第1章 绪论1.1 课题研究的目的和意义1.2 仪表技术的发展现状1.3 记录仪的发展1.4 本课题内容1.5 本课题任务第2章 基于嵌入式系统数字记录仪的基本构成2.1 嵌入式系统2.1.1 嵌入式系统的特点2.1.2 嵌入式实时系统的基本概念2.2 数字记录仪的系统结构2.2.1 数字记录仪系统硬件结构2.2.2 数字记录仪系统软件结构第3章 数字记录仪的系统硬件结构3.1 数字记录仪的系统设计3.2 记录仪各模块的设计3.2.1 主控芯片及外围电路3.2.2 信号调理电路3.2.3 人机接口3.2.4 数据存储3.2.5 通信接口3.2.6 报警电路3.2.7 A/D 转换第4章 数字记录仪系统软件设计4.1 系统软件结构4.2 实时操作系统内核4.2.1 μC/OS-II 的特点4.2.2 μC/OS-II 的任务调度机制4.2.3 μC/OS-II 的中断处理4.3 操作系统的移植4.3.1 Arm 态下处理器操作模式4.3.2 ARM 的堆栈4.3.3 μC/OS-II 移置的相关问题4.4 嵌入式软件开发4.4.1 μC/OS-II 的初始化4.4.2 目标板的初始化4.4.3 多任务环境的创建4.4.4 多任务的配置及创建4.4.5 多任务的应用程序第5章 数字记录仪的系统调试与通信5.1 数字记录仪系统调试5.1.1 数字记录仪硬件调试5.1.2 应用软件开发平台5.1.3 数字记录仪应用软件的调试5.2 上位机软件第6章 总结与展望1.系统设计结构2.工作总结3.嵌入式数字记录仪系统的进一步研究参考文献致谢附录 1 嵌入式数字记录仪硬件电路附录 2 读研期间本文作者所发表的论文
相关论文文献
标签:嵌入式系统论文; 智能记录仪论文;